Vinkesh Gulati has been appointed as Chairperson of the Automotive Skills Development Council – India (ASDC), marking a key leadership transition in India’s automotive skill development ecosystem. With over three decades of experience in the automotive industry, Gulati brings a wealth of expertise and a deep understanding of workforce development needs in the sector.

Having been associated with ASDC for more than eight years, he has held multiple leadership roles, including Vice President, Treasurer, and Board Member, contributing significantly to the Council’s initiatives. Gulati also serves on the Executive Committee of the Federation of Automobile Dealers Associations (FADA), where he has previously held positions such as President and Founder Chairman – Research & Academy.

Currently, he is Senior Vice President at United Group of Institutions and Director at United Automobiles Pvt Ltd, representing leading brands such as Mahindra & Mahindra and Bajaj Auto.

As Chairperson, Gulati will lead ASDC’s mission to build a skilled, future-ready workforce, strengthening India’s automotive and mobility ecosystem and shaping the next generation of talent.
